What's specific about regulatory solicitor in Milton Keynes

Local considerations for Milton Keynes businesses.

  • Financial-services-adjacent businesses face FCA-perimeter questions, AML obligations and data-protection duties that all need to interlock with their commercial contracts.

  • Logistics and distribution operators face transport, dangerous-goods, customs and increasingly environmental-reporting obligations alongside standard commercial-law duties.

  • Cross-border data flows are common across the corridor; the international-transfer position needs to be defensible without being disproportionate.

We sit close to the FCA perimeter — how do we know if we've crossed it?
It's rarely a single bright line. We can map your actual activities against the regulated-activity boundary and flag the parts that sit comfortably outside, the parts that need structuring, and the parts that may need authorisation or an exemption to rely on. The output is a one-page position you can share with customers and investors.
